sql >> Database >  >> RDS >> Oracle

Selecteer Databasedetails en tabelnamen in iSQL plus

U kunt de meeste details van de database en de client vinden met behulp van de query's op metadatatabellen of USERENV-variabelen.

Bijvoorbeeld:

select * from global_name; -- will give you the name

select * from v$version; -- will give you the oracle version and other details. 

Oracle Database 11g Enterprise Edition Release 11.2.0.2.0 - 64bit Production
PL/SQL Release 11.2.0.2.0 - Production
"CORE   11.2.0.2.0  Production"
TNS for Linux: Version 11.2.0.2.0 - Production
NLSRTL Version 11.2.0.2.0 - Production

Voor details over de objecten kunt u de datadictionary-tabellen van Oracle doorzoeken. Als u een lijst met tabellen nodig heeft, kunt u user_tables (tabellen die eigendom zijn van de huidige gebruiker), all_tables (tabellen die toegankelijk zijn voor de huidige gebruiker) of dba_tables (alle tabellen in de database) gebruiken.

select * from dba_tables where owner = 'SYS';

SYS TMP_F_FREQ_BKP  SYSTEM
SYS OLAP_CUBE_BUILD_PROCESSES$  SYSTEM
SYS TRUSTED_LIST$   SYSTEM
SYS WRH$_PERSISTENT_QMN_CACHE   SYSAUX
.....

http://docs.oracle.com/cd /B28359_01/server.111/b28310/tables014.htm#ADMIN01508




  1. CLEAR SCREEN - Oracle SQL Developer snelkoppeling?

  2. Gebruik binaire COPY-tabel FROM met psycopg2

  3. Normalisatie maakt joins over meerdere tabellen moeilijk

  4. MariaDB JSON_ARRAY_INSERT() uitgelegd